What Exactly is a GNC Colon Cleanse Detox?

GNC offers a range of products marketed as colon cleanses or detoxifiers. These often come in the form of supplements, powders, or teas, promising to rid the body of accumulated toxins and waste. Think of them as a more intense version of dietary fiber, aiming to stimulate bowel movements and promote a sense of overall cleanliness. The specific ingredients vary, but common components include psyllium husk (a natural fiber), senna (a stimulant laxative), and various herbs purported to have detoxifying effects.

It's crucial to understand that the term "detox" is often misleading in this context. The liver and kidneys are the body's natural detoxification organs, working tirelessly to filter out harmful substances. While a colon cleanse might increase bowel movements, it doesn't magically flush out toxins that these organs haven't already processed.

Does a GNC Colon Cleanse Really Work?

This is a question with nuanced answers. Yes, GNC colon cleanses can work to increase bowel movements, particularly those containing fiber and stimulant laxatives. This can lead to a feeling of lightness and improved regularity for some individuals. However, the claims of significant toxin removal are often overstated. The body's natural detoxification systems are far more effective.

The effectiveness also depends on individual factors like diet, hydration, and existing digestive health. A healthy diet rich in fiber naturally promotes regular bowel movements, often negating the need for a colon cleanse.

What are the Potential Risks and Side Effects of GNC Colon Cleanses?

While generally considered safe when used as directed, GNC colon cleanses can still pose risks, especially with overuse or misuse.

  • Dehydration: Some cleanses can cause significant fluid loss, leading to dehydration. Adequate water intake is crucial.
  • Electrolyte imbalance: Diarrhea associated with some cleanses can disrupt electrolyte balance, potentially causing muscle cramps or weakness.
  • Dependence: Regular use of stimulant laxatives can lead to dependence, making the body rely on them for regular bowel movements.
  • Nutrient deficiencies: Excessive cleansing can interfere with the absorption of essential nutrients.
  • Medication interactions: Colon cleanses may interact negatively with certain medications. Always consult a doctor before using them, especially if you are on other medications.

Are GNC Colon Cleanses Safe for Everyone?

No, GNC colon cleanses are not suitable for everyone. Pregnant or breastfeeding women, individuals with underlying health conditions (such as inflammatory bowel disease or kidney problems), and those on certain medications should avoid them without consulting a doctor.

Is it Necessary to Use a Colon Cleanse for Weight Loss?

No. Colon cleanses are not an effective or healthy way to lose weight. Weight loss is achieved through a combination of diet, exercise, and lifestyle changes. Claims suggesting otherwise are misleading.
